About AI Studio
AI Studio is Mistral's platform for building, iterating, and deploying AI models with confidence. It's where teams design experiments, refine performance, and deploy models across cloud and on-prem environments. From rapid iterations to measurable quality improvements, AI Studio empowers users to create AI solutions that are powerful, observable, and portable.

Location & Remote
This role is based in one of our European offices (Paris, France and London, UK). We will only consider candidates who either reside or are open to relocating there. We strongly believe in the value of in-person collaboration and we encourage going to the office as much as we can (at least 3 days per week) to create bonds and smooth communication. Our remote policy aims to provide flexibility, improve work-life balance and increase productivity. Each manager can decide the amount of days worked remotely based on autonomy and a specific context (e.g. more flexibility can occur during summer). In any case, employees are expected to maintain regular communication with their teams and be available during core working hours.
